Description Holger Sickenberg 2006-03-16 13:22:36 UTC
Durung installation:
when YaST2 asks for CD3 and you do not enter any CD in drive but click on "OK" YaST will NOT ask for CD3 again but for CD4. Clicking "OK" again causes YaST to ask for CD5.

Comment 3 Stanislav Visnovsky 2006-03-20 14:52:46 UTC
Created attachment 73985 [details]
Proposed patch

The problem is that retry tries to attach the media
again and exception is not caught then.

I've removed trying to attach the media, but continue
in the while loop, where MediaSet should try it instead, properly catching exceptions.
Comment 4 Stanislav Visnovsky 2006-03-20 14:54:49 UTC
Fixed in libzypp rev. 2574.

Andreas, this might break the CD handling again, we need to do a bit of QA there to see if retry button works as expected in case of:

1) correct CD in drive
2) incorrect CD in drive
3) no CD in drive.
